WebGeopotential can be thought of as the distance above sea level. An isohypse represents the distance from zero geopotential meters (at about sea level) to the pressure level of interest. For example, if the 700 millibar height at OKC is 2,970 geopotential meters, this means it is 2,970 gpm from sea level to the 700 millibar level. WebMost terrain models provide data using orthometric height instead of ellipsoidal height. Orthometric height, called H, is height above the geoid.. The geoid models the average sea level of the Earth without effects such as weather, tides, and land. WebJun 25, 2009 · Geopotential Height The height above sea level of a pressure level. For example, if a station reports that the 500 mb height at its location is 5600 m, it means that the level of the atmosphere over that station at which the atmospheric pressure is 500 mb is 5600 meters above sea level.
